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6161544675 0847288751 51541845 5657894564
72 2875 76051
72 2875 76051
66 909116 4550
All about undefined
Interested in learning more?
72 2875 76051
66 909116 4550
See more
26 44981254868 801
282068 141 483449 5000476351
See more
017309 919 07907054920
04145 13857370201 543
See more